Name the structures that air passes through as it enters the respiratory
system. - CORRECT ANSWER-Air Travels Through:
1. Nose - air enters the body and particles are trapped by hairs
2. Pharynx - connected to nose and mouth
3. Larynx - air passes across vocal cords
4. Trachea - windpipe that carries air down the neck towards the lungs
5. Bronchi - tubes leading into the right and left lungs
6. Alveoli - small air sacs where gasses are exchanged


· Diaphragm moves down
· Ribs move up and out
· Lungs expand - pulling in air - CORRECT ANSWER-Inhalation


· Diaphragm moves up
· Ribs move down and in
· Lungs contract - releasing air
· Some air remains in the lungs - CORRECT ANSWER-Exhalation
